Transaction 953114a48945447cb08b7b5f8987857347f4bb84e93c68fc1f71d55922314421

1 Input
2 Outputs
  • 953114a48945447cb08b7b5f8987857347f4bb84e93c68fc1f71d55922314421:0
  • value  149933
    address  14RGPRd5Vf6J65LRcqdxN3xuUdr9p2gLEd
  • 953114a48945447cb08b7b5f8987857347f4bb84e93c68fc1f71d55922314421:1
  • value  33371295
    address  1Hbjof6bdMD53tx6zUGsd4RBTb4SwAeiM1